Imputation is generally done by identifying persons or households in the same geographical area with similar characteristics to the incomplete record and copying their values to fill in the missing or invalid responses. However, in First Nations communities, Mtis settlements, Inuit regions and other remote areas, whole household imputation (WHI) is used to resolve total non-response.
